Transaction 9aeb7642af05a7854013f5340c6d3f709a4e577ac7874629b637e8514b2ab956

2 Input
1 Outputs
  • 9aeb7642af05a7854013f5340c6d3f709a4e577ac7874629b637e8514b2ab956:0
  • value  575516
    address  1Bp2urRFdaWihnkK462Y1eh3mZt1HXuZbA